Amber Jane Guymer Hosking, aged 36, a single mother to a young boy has faced different types of adversity and is full of strength and an inspiration to many. She has taken her pain and turned it into her strength, giving others a voice and advocating for veterans with mental health issues and those struggling facing homelessness and domestic abuse. Amber is a published author/poet and has appeared on documentaries And radio shows advocating for those who feel they don't have a voice. Amber has a website with blogs where she discusses ways of healing. Amber has also recently written, performed and recorded a song in Texas regarding mental health from the military and donestic abuse. Amber is a poet/artist who enjoys painting and sells art work. Amber is creative in many forms and believes creativity is he way to healing.
